Output b16f80ce4d2125e015abe56b440eb577fcaf0faca4b901aa7c04e86e1b01c8f4:3

value
318010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4eabe1c5479e5e16fe1a9f30ab68998944ed031 OP_EQUAL
address
3M6pPR2BmfJChVDq2mndU2sXGsD8fHX6nL
transaction
b16f80ce4d2125e015abe56b440eb577fcaf0faca4b901aa7c04e86e1b01c8f4
confirmations
499206
spent
true